Obituary for Maxwell Hayward

It is with great sadness that the family of Maxwell Hayward (July 26, 1939 - May 16, 2020) announce his passing at James Peyton Memorial Hospital in Gander.
Max is predeceased by his parents, Moody and Fanny Hayward. His in-laws, Fred and Lydia Bennett. Sister-in-law, Grace Stacey. Brother-in-law, Eric Bennett.
He leaves to mourn his wife of nearly 56 years, Gertrude Hayward. His daughter Lynn (Craig Fudge) of Clarenville, NL, his son Jeff (Kim) of Lloydminster, AB. His four grandchildren, Jamie (Victoria), Justin (Monica), Nicholas and Addison. His Brother, George (Lise) of Cornwall, ON. Sister-in-law Joan (Gordon) Whitte. Brother-in-law Doug (Anne) Bennett. Brother-in-law Lloyd (Cynthia) Bennett. As well as a large number of nieces and nephews.
Max was originally from Lewisporte , NL. He worked with Canada Post for 18 years after which he pursued an Education degree and taught in Lewisporte for 23 years. After retirement from teaching he devoted his remaining years as an Envoy for The Salvation Army - a position he dearly loved.
